See history come to life at the Innovators of Aviation Showcase. Watch replicas of the Lilienthal Biplane Glider and 1902 Wright Glider soar side-by-side over the sand dunes of Jockey’s Ridge State Park in Nags Head, NC.  Join Kitty Hawk Kites on December 14th for a short lecture series on the two aircraft starting at 11:30 AM. Speaking on the Lilienthal Glider is Markus Raffel, Department Head of the Institute of Aerodynamics and Flow Technology at the DLR. And Paul Glenshaw – filmmaker, artist, author, educator, and former Executive Director of the Discovery of Flight Foundation – joins us to present on the history of the 1902 Wright Glider. On Sunday, December 15th witness attempts to fly each aircraft. The Lilienthal Glider will be piloted by Andrew Beem of Windsports Hang Gliding in Los Angeles, and the 1902 Wright Glider will be piloted by instructors from Kitty Hawk Kites Flight School.
